Vi-CELL™ XR


Part Number: 383556



The new Vi-CELL Series Cell Viability Analyzers provide an automatic and cost effective means to perform the trypan blue dye exclusion method. This data is essential to the decision making process for basic tissue culture cell passage and maintaining optimum culture conditions in bioreactors. Cell and tissue culture applications in life science research, including recombinant protein and biopharmaceutical production, require the accuracy, precision and automation available only in the Vi-CELL cell viability analyzer.

The Vi-CELL automates the widely accepted trypan blue cell exclusion method. Historically, cell viability determinations were performed manually using a light microscope and hemacytometer. This technique has major shortcomings due to subjective determination of cell count, as well as manual, time consuming steps. In comparison to the manual technique, the Vi-CELL automatically performs the trypan blue with video imaging of the flow-through cell. Results are obtained in minutes.

The Vi-CELL XR offers additional benefits over the S and AS Models:
  • Extended size range to 2 microns, allowing additional analyses of yeast, and smaller cells.
  • Increased sample throughput with greater efficiency.
  • Reduced sample volume results in less reagent use.
  • Auto focus capability increases instrument ease of use.
  • Variable aspiration and mixing cycles optimize results.
  • Enhanced image magnification (6.75×), provides unparalleled cellular detail.
  • Circularity measurement helps isolate debris from cells.

Specifications

UNSPSC: 41116015
Analysis Time: < 2.5 min
Capacity: Single or 12 position via autoloader
Concentration Range: 5 x 10^4 to 1 x 10^7 cells/mL
Counting Accuracy: ± 6%
Depth: 41 cm (16 in)
Digitizing Resolution: 1394 x 1040
Height: 44.5 cm (17.5 in)
Imaging Technology: Auto-focus CCD array, Firewire camera
Instrument Type: Video image through a quartz flow cell
Operating System: Windows® 98, 2000, XP
Overall Analysis Range: Size Range: 2 µm - 70 µm
Power Requirements: 100V, 120V, 220V, or 240V 50/60 Hz, 50 W (65 W max.)
Sample Volume: 0.5 mL
Temperature: 10°C to 40°C (50°F to 104°F)
Viability Range: 0 to 100%
Weight: 11.3 kg (25 lb)
Width: 38 cm (15 in)
